Analysts Turn More Bullish on Nordson (NDSN) After Strong Q4 Results
Yahoo Finance· 2026-01-07 21:11
Core Insights - Nordson Corporation (NASDAQ:NDSN) is recognized as one of the 14 Best Dividend Growth Stocks to Buy and Hold in 2026 [1] - Analysts have become more bullish on Nordson following strong Q4 results, with Vertical Research upgrading the stock to Buy and setting a price target of $270 [2] - DA Davidson raised its price target for Nordson to $290 from $285, maintaining a Buy rating, citing improved operating margins and a strong balance sheet [3] Financial Performance - For Q4 2025, Nordson reported revenue of $752 million, reflecting a 1% increase year-over-year [4] - The company has a backlog of approximately $600 million entering fiscal 2026, which is a 5% increase from the previous year-end [4] - Nordson forecasts full-year sales growth between 1% and 6% above fiscal 2025 levels [4] Earnings Outlook - For fiscal 2026, Nordson anticipates adjusted earnings growth of 6% to 12% per diluted share, with a midpoint estimate of 9% [5] - For Q1, sales are expected to range from $630 million to $670 million, with adjusted earnings projected between $2.25 and $2.45 per diluted share [5] Business Segments - The Medical and Fluid Solutions segment is showing improved operating margins due to divestiture benefits and volume recovery [3] - Order activity in the Advanced Technology Solutions segment appears healthy based on recent trends [3]
Nordson Corporation Reports Record Fourth Quarter and Fiscal Year 2025 Results
Businesswire· 2025-12-10 21:30
Core Insights - Nordson Corporation reported a 1% increase in fourth quarter sales for fiscal year 2025, reaching $752 million compared to $744 million in the previous year, influenced by favorable currency translation and acquisition impacts, but offset by a divestiture and organic sales decrease [1][2][4] - The company achieved a record net income of $152 million for the fourth quarter, translating to earnings per diluted share of $2.69, up from $122 million and $2.12 in the prior year [2][9] - Adjusted net income for the fourth quarter was $171 million, a 6.9% increase from $160 million in the previous year, with adjusted earnings per diluted share rising 9% to $3.03 [2][26] Financial Performance - EBITDA for the fourth quarter was $256 million, representing 34% of sales, an increase of 6% from $241 million or 32% of sales in the prior year [3][10] - For the full fiscal year 2025, total sales reached a record $2.8 billion, a 4% increase from the previous year, driven by a favorable acquisition impact of 6% despite a 3% decrease in organic volume [8][9] - Full-year EBITDA was $900 million, maintaining a margin of 32%, consistent with the previous year [10] Segment Performance - Industrial Precision Solutions sales decreased by 2% to $362 million, impacted by a 4% organic sales decline, while EBITDA remained stable at $137 million [5][17] - Medical and Fluid Solutions saw a 10% increase in sales to $220 million, with organic sales growth of 7% and EBITDA rising to $88 million, a margin increase of 380 basis points [6][18] - Advanced Technology Solutions experienced a 4% sales decline to $171 million, with EBITDA decreasing to $43 million, reflecting a margin drop [7][19] Outlook - The company enters fiscal 2026 with a backlog of approximately $600 million, a 5% increase from the prior year [12] - Sales for fiscal 2026 are projected to be between $2.83 billion and $2.95 billion, with adjusted earnings forecasted in the range of $10.80 to $11.50 per diluted share [13][14] - Management expressed optimism for solid growth in 2026, supported by the implementation of the Ascend Strategy and a focus on shareholder value through strategic capital deployment [14]
